Animals in Narrative Film and Television: Strange and Familiar Creatures
Animals in Narrative Film and Television: Strange and Familiar Creatures
This book explores fictional representations of animals in animated and live-action film and television and examines the way these representations intersect with culture, race, gender, class, disability, and health issues. Contributors analyze the narrative functions of familiar animals as well as fantastic and hybrid creatures.
